#943259 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#943259 is composed of 58% red, 19.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 39.9%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 336.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 38.8%. #943259 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64b2 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#943259 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#943259 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#943259 has RGB values of R:148, G:50,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.4,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9712217.

Shades and Tints of #943259
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#943259
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666062 is the less saturated color, while #c20450 is the most saturated one.
